Datafisher ships quarterly compliance-LMS releases behind content-free notifications
Datafisher is a compliance e-learning, LMS, and authoring tool that posts quarterly release notifications, but its feed carries only version-stamp titles and site boilerplate with no description of what changed. Cadence is roughly one release per quarter.
ProProfs Training's feed is a pure SEO listicle engine with no product signal
The ProProfs Training feed is not a changelog — it is a top-of-funnel content operation. Every recent post is a competitor-comparison listicle ('10 X alternatives'), an HR/L&D thought piece, or a statistics roundup, written in first-person to rank for buyers actively evaluating LMS tools. There is zero product-release content in the stream.

Without release detail it's hard to read direction; the pattern is a steady quarterly ship cycle typical of an established compliance-training vendor. What each release actually contains isn't visible in the feed.
Insufficient data to predict a specific next move — expect another quarterly release notification, contents unknown, on the same cadence.

Nothing product-facing is trackable here. The consistent editorial strategy is capturing 'alternatives to competitor' search intent — WorkRamp, Learning Pool, Acorn PLMS, myTrailhead migrants — and pairing it with evergreen L&D advice. It is a marketing channel, not a product surface.
Expect more competitor-alternative listicles and seasonal L&D content (compliance, onboarding, development goals); real product changes, if any, will surface elsewhere than this feed.
